Help my brakes sound like a 4X4 tire roaring down the road
I recently had to replace the front brakes on my 91 Z28. I had the rotors turned,took everything off packed the bearings and put on Bendix titanium mettalic pads. drove the car and the wheels got hot as heck you could smell them and even a little smoke, so I took them back off and replaced the calipers because I figured they were sticking 163,000 miles original calipers. Put everything back together drove it don't get hot anymore and brakes work fine but they roar like a 4X4 tire going down the road
any ideas

Those front pads are the ones I use, and I get no noise. Do the pads growl all the time, or just when you brake? I'm wondering if you didn't bend the "ears" of the outer brake pads against the caliper housings enough... or maybe your anti-rattle spring is busted?
